Xiao Ming's father works in a joint venture with a monthly salary of 2500 yuan. According to the regulations, 800 yuan is tax-free, and the rest is subject to personal income tax. The taxable part is divided into two parts, which are taxed according to different tax rates, that is, the part not exceeding 500 yuan is taxed at 5%, and the part not exceeding 500 yuan is taxed at 10%?


Taxable part: 2500-800 = 1700 yuan
If it does not exceed 500 yuan, the tax shall be 500 * 5% = 25 yuan
Remaining: 1700-500 = 1200 (yuan) to be taxed
More than 500 yuan but not more than 2000 yuan, tax: 1200 * 10% = 120 (yuan)
Total tax: 120 + 25 = 145 yuan
A:
Xiao Ming's father has to pay personal income tax 145 yuan per month

There are 24 boys and 20 girls in Grade 6 (1) class of sunshine primary school. How many percent more boys than girls?


There are more boys than girls
(24-20)÷20×100%
=4÷20×100%
=20%

The distance between the two places is 420 kilometers. Two cars drive from place a to place B at the same time. The first car travels 42 kilometers per hour, and the second car travels 28 kilometers per hour
How many hours does it take for the two cars to meet each other?


Let two cars share x hours from departure to meeting
X*(42+28)=420*2
70X=840
X=840/70
X=12
The two cars share 12 hours from departure to meeting
